1200字范文,内容丰富有趣,写作的好帮手!
1200字范文 > 网页禁止右键 复制 网站禁止右键

网页禁止右键 复制 网站禁止右键

时间:2021-07-26 07:20:00

相关推荐

网页禁止右键 复制 网站禁止右键

如何禁止网页右键复制?

在任何网页浏览器中右键单击可以获得一个菜单,其中包括复制、粘贴和查看页面源代码等选项。然而,一些网站经常会禁止右键菜单中的某些选项,例如禁止复制。那么,如何禁止网页右键复制呢?本文将为您介绍以下三个要素。

1.通过JavaScript禁止网页右键复制

JavaScript是一种常用的脚本语言,它可以用来编写网页交互式功能。最常见的禁止网页右键复制方法是使用浏览器端JavaScript代码。该代码可以将默认的右键菜单重写为一个自定义的菜单,并从中删除“复制”选项。

下面的JavaScript代码可以实现这一功能:

```javascript

document.addEventListener(contextmenu, event =>event.preventDefault());

```

将此代码添加到HTML文档的任何位置都可以防止用户复制该页面的内容。

2.使用CSS禁止网页右键复制

CSS(层叠样式表)可以改变HTML元素的外观。如果将CSS用于禁用鼠标右键,则可以防止用户复制网页的内容。以下代码可以在CSS文件中实现此功能:

```css

body {

-webkit-user-select: none; /* Chrome, Opera, Safari */

-khtml-user-select: none; /* Konqueror */

-moz-user-select: none; /* Firefox */

-ms-user-select: none; /* IE/Edge */

user-select: none;

}

```

使用此代码后,用户将无法在页面上右键单击并选择“复制”。

3.使用HTML元素的属性禁止网页右键复制

只需在HTML元素中设置属性oncontextmenu=\"return false\",就可以防止用户通过右键单击选择“复制”选项。例如:

```html

此文本不能复制。

```

这种方法适用于只需要禁止特定元素的复制的情况。

综上所述,禁止网页右键复制的方法有很多,如JavaScript、CSS、HTML元素属性等,根据需要可以选择合适的方法。通过这些方法,网站可以保护自己的知识产权并避免其他人复制它们的内容。

使用知乎文章格式和百度经验文章格式,正确构建闪亮的网站无右键。

如何正确地构建一个网站?

互联网是一个信息繁荣、大放异彩的时代,每个人都可以成为信息的发现者、分享者和创造者。因此,一个优秀的网站,可以为人们提供海量的信息资源,吸引用户的兴趣,为用户带来不同的体验,树立品牌形象。而网站中的针对右键禁用却获得了这么多的争议,究竟是如何实现的?

网站禁止右键,背后涵义是什么?

网站禁止右键,指的是在网页上,按右键并不能呼出菜单栏。这个功能可以让网站感觉更加私密,避免打开图片,或者借助其他工具,对网站的内容进行盗用。实现这个效果的方法有很多,比如使用特定的JavaScript代码等。

那么,禁右键到底带来了什么好处呢?

首先,可以起到保护版权的作用。因为对于一些网站开发者而言,原创是他们最宝贵的财富,如果没有有效的保护措施,不仅被盗用可能会受到损失,而且还可能导致信誉下降。

其次,可以增加网站的私密性。禁用右键可以避免不法分子对网站的内容进行抄录、盗用,有助于提高网站安全性,保护网站的诚信形象。

最后, 可以防止滥用脚本、浏览器插件等,加强网站的稳定性和可靠性。避免用户使用非官方的插件或脚本导致网站的异常,进而影响网站的正常使用。

如何实现禁用右键的效果?

网站禁用右键的方法有很多,可以说是比较好学的,以下是两种常见的实现方法:

1.使用JavaScript代码:一些网站会在头部添加一段JavaScript代码,来阻止用户通过右键或Shift+左键等方式,获取保存图片的链接。

2.使用CSS样式:CSS样式中有一项就是禁止右键的功能。可以在CSS样式文件中增加如下一个代码:body{ -webkit-user-select: none; cursor: default; }

这段代码可以保护网页中的文字和图片版权,避免被人翻拍盗用。

然而,有些人认为禁用右键反而会适得其反,会给正常使用者带来不便,同时,也不能阻止技术娴熟的人进行盗用。因此,是否禁用右键,还需要根据业务需求和网站特点来决定。

如何让网站更加完美?

除了禁用右键,还有很多方面需要我们去考虑,以下是一些要点:

1.界面设计:优秀的界面设计,可以吸引用户的眼球,增加用户的粘性,提高用户的满意度。比如,采用具有色彩美感和逻辑性的页面设计,搭配适当的图片和文字。

2.用户体验:让用户在使用过程中,便捷、自然、舒适,增强用户和站点之间的互动。比如,提供方便的导航栏,使用户可以快速找到需要的内容;减少页面加载时间,避免用户的耐心被考验。

3.网站速度:随着互联网应用程度不断升级,用户对于访问速度的要求也越来越高,因此,如果网站访问时间过长,会直接影响用户对网站的印象和忠诚度。

以上就是如何构建优秀的网站的一些要素。

总结:

对于一个网站而言,禁用右键只是优化和保护网站管理的一种方法,而更重要的是构建良好的用户体验、界面设计和网站速度等。只有做到多方面的考虑,才能让网站的真实价值得以体现。我们需要充分思考,多做设计,不断改进,才能打造出真正受用户欢迎的精品网站。

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。